High Voltage Battery Management DTCS
HIGH VOLTAGE BATTERY MANAGEMENT DIAGNOSTIC TROUBLE CODE (DTC) IDENTIFICATION
| DTC | Description |
|---|---|
| P0A0A-01 | HV Interlock Error - General Electric Failure |
| P0A7D-00 | Minimum Pack State Of Charge Limit Critically Exceeded |
| P0AA1-73 | Positive HV Contractor Stuck Closed - Actuator Stuck Closed |
| P0AA2-72 | Positive HV Contractor Stuck Open - Actuator Stuck Open |
| P0AA4-73 | Negative HV Contractor Stuck Closed - Actuator Stuck Closed |
| P0AA5-72 | Negative HV Contractor Stuck Open - Actuator Stuck Open |
| P0AA6-1A | Isolation Error In Open Contractor State - Circuit Resistance Below Threshold |
| P0AA6-1E | Isolation Resistance Warning (Closed) - Circuit Resistance Out Of Range |
| P0AA9-1A | Isolation Error In Open Contractor State - Circuit Resistance Below Threshold |
| P0AA9-1E | Isolation Resistance Warning (Open) - Circuit Resistance Out Of Range |
| P0AAC-01 | Coolant Inlet Temperature Sensor Electrical Error - General Electric Failure |
| P0AB1-01 | Coolant Outlet Temperature Sensor Electrical Error - General Electric Failure |
| P0ABF-62 | Current Sensor 1 Plausibility Check Error - Signal Compare Failure |
| P0AC2-19 | Current Sensor Amperage Limit Exceeded - Circuit Current Above Threshold |
| P0ADA-01 | Hybrid/EV Battery Positive Contactor Control Circuit Range/Performance - General Electric Failure |
| P0ADE-01 | Hybrid/EV Battery Negative Contactor Control Circuit Range/Performance - General Electric Failure |
| P0AE2-73 | Pre-Charge HV Contractor Stuck Closed - Actuator Stuck Closed |
| P0AE3-72 | Pre-Charge HV Contractor Stuck Open - Actuator Stuck Open |
| P0AE5-01 | Hybrid/EV Battery Pre-Charge Contactor "A" Control Circuit Range/Performance - General Electric Failure |
| P0AFA-16 | Minimum Pack Voltage Limit Critically Exceeded - Circuit Voltage Below Threshold |
| P0AFB-17 | Minimum Pack Voltage Limit Critically Exceeded - Circuit Voltage Above Thresholds |
| P1200-01 | Maximum Pre-Charge Duration Exceeded - General Electric Failure |
| P1201-01 | Maximum Main Connect Duration Exceeded - General Electric Failure |
| P1202-01 | Maximum Shutoff Duration Exceeded - General Electric Failure |
| P1203-01 | Maximum Disconnect Duration Exceeded - General Electric Failure |
| P1204-01 | Maximum Emergency Disconnect Duration Exceeded - General Electric Failure |
| P1205-01 | Maximum Pre-Charge Current Limit Exceeded - General Electric Failure |
| P1206-01 | Maximum Main Connect Current Limit Exceeded - General Electric Failure |
